B4U UK appoints Ashok Shenoy as distribution head
MUMBAI: While the mass exodus continues in India, same is not the case with B4U operations overseas.
B4U network has poached yet another senior executive from Zee UK. Following the foot steps of CEO Sunil Rohra, Zee’s Europe distribution head Ashok Shenoy has joined B4U as head of distribution.
Shenoy will be overseeing B4U Network’s distribution in UK, Europe, Middle East and South Africa.
“Ashok will spearhead B4U Network’s distribution strategy and further cement B4U’s presence on various platforms within key Asian populated regions. He has a wealth of experience and he will be an asset to B4U,” says B4U global CEO Sunil Rohra, as quoted in media reports.
Shenoy has 15 years of distribution and marketing experience. Prior to his stint with Zee UK, he had been the senior business development manager for five years with Siticable Network Ltd India. After joined Zee UK, he worked to launch Zee’s Caribbean operations. After successfully launching the Caribbean operations, Ashok Shenoy strengthened and expanded the ZEE Operations within Europe, say the reports.

Samsung TV Plus launches Kings of Comedy channel
New free FAST channel brings iconic Hindi comedy shows to millions of Samsung Smart TV owners.
MUMBAI: Samsung TV Plus has just turned up the laughter volume and it’s completely free. The leading free ad-supported streaming television (FAST) service in India has launched Kings of Comedy, a premium comedy channel featuring some of the country’s most beloved primetime shows. Available exclusively on Samsung TV Plus, the channel delivers back-to-back hits including Comedy Nights with Kapil, Khatra Khatra Khatra, and Comedy Nights Bachao, with no login or subscription required.
The launch marks a milestone for free streaming in India, offering audiences a dedicated comedy destination directly from their Samsung TV home screen. It arrives as Samsung TV Plus India celebrates its 5th anniversary, during which the service has grown its monthly active users by 42 per cent and more than doubled its total viewing hours. The platform now offers over 180 free channels across 14 languages.
Samsung TV Plus India general manager and head of business development Kunal Mehta said, “Comedy is the heartbeat of Hindi entertainment, and Kings of Comedy brings together the shows Indians already love, completely free on their Samsung TV. Our focus remains the same take the content people know and make it effortless to access.”
Globally, Samsung TV Plus has surpassed 100 million monthly active users across more than 4,500 channels, solidifying its position as one of the world’s leading free streaming services.
